Where were you? Often times I see open gates during archery and muzzloader season but they are rarely open to vehicle access. People still drive in though, past me on my bike. Constantly. It's got to be posted with a green dot or with the bright green signs on green diamond land saying its open for recreational access.

Us archery hunters get kinda screwed on access but it's better that way to me, the animals are much more easier to find and hunt without guys driving around in their rigs.
